Nothing to worry about. E-juice is darker than water and thicker than water so if some water (or alcohol) evaporates while vaping, the liquid will be darker and thicker. Of course it is more noticeable with clear tanks. The Star Dust especially does this because of the thick tube that transfers heat through the center of the juice reservoir.

It depends on the composition of the juice and the heat generated. The wick also filters some of the thicker and darker flavorings out as the thinner liquid passes easier. The ce2's and others with long wicks often have a darker buildup on the wicks when they are being cleaned.
